Jean Segura Leaves Game vs. Rockies with Leg Injury

Alec NathanJun 1, 2017

Seattle Mariners shortstop Jean Segura was forced to leave Thursday's 6-3 loss to the Colorado Rockies with a leg injury following an awkward slide into second base, according to the News Tribune's Bob Dutton

The severity of Segura's injury remains unclear.

The 2016 National League hits leader has been on a tear through the first two months of the 2017 campaign, so it goes without saying the Mariners will be in trouble if he misses a significant amount of time. 

Through his first 42 appearances this season, Segura is slashing .344/.392/.467 with four home runs, 20 RBI and seven stolen bases. He also ranks fourth among AL shortstops with 1.5 wins above replacement, per FanGraphs

Taylor Motter replaced Segura on Thursday, and he projects as the Mariners' stopgap solution at shortstop so long as the 27-year-old is sidelined.
